How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sam Hughes?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sam Hughes Studio Apartments | $1,204 | $599 | $2,324 |
| Sam Hughes 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,187 | $695 | $2,679 |
| Sam Hughes 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,543 | $495 | $2,750 |
| Sam Hughes 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,563 | $719 | $3,600 |
| Sam Hughes 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,424 | $575 | $4,580 |
| Sam Hughes 5 Bedroom Apartments | $1,257 | $810 | $2,900 |
